CVE-2025-48613

The CVE-2025-48613 entry describes a vulnerability in VBMeta where an attacker can modify and resign VBMeta using a test key, assuming the original image was signed with the same key. This could enable local privilege escalation with no additional privileges or user interaction. Connected sources...
